ID: 575122 Location: Norfolk Va, US Manager, Cost Control CMA CGM (AMERICA) LLC Job Title: Manager, Cost Control Location: 1 CMA CGM Way, Norfolk, VA 23502 Job Code: RSVA CMA CGM Group, founded by Jacques R. Saadé, is a leading worldwide shipping & logistics group. Now headed by Rodolphe Saadé, CMA CGM reinvents transport and logistics in order to offer an integrated maritime, port and land service that exceeds its customers' expectations. Present in over 160 countries through 755 offices, 750 warehouses, equipped with a young and diverse fleet of 511 vessels, CMA CGM serves 420 of the world's 521 commercial ports and operates on more than 200 shipping lines. The group currently employs 110,000 people worldwide, including nearly 2,400 in Marseille, in its headquarters in Marseilles.
